The coronation concert will keep the celebrations following the crowning of King Charles and Queen Camilla going, with a number of high profile stars set to perform. Katy Perry, Lionel Ritchie and Take That are among the names preparing to perform in front of a 20,000 strong crowd. 

On coronation day (May 6) crowds in London braved the rain as they witnessed a historic military procession and caught a glimpse of the royal family. Many will be hoping the rain stays away on day two and doesn’t put a damper on the concert celebrations. 

Met Office Windsor weather forecast for coronation concert

It’s good news for all those attending the coronation concert as the weather is set to stay dry with high temperatures. According to the Met Office, Windsor will see sunny intervals into the evening with no rain expected. 

When the concert starts, temperatures in Windsor will be 18C, dropping to 14C by the end of the night. 

Who is playing in the coronation concert?

As well as the one-off performance from the Royal Ballet, The Royal Opera, The Royal Shakespeare Company, The Royal College of Music and The Royal College of Art, the following artists will be performing and appearing.

  • Katy Perry

  • Take That

  • Lionel Richie

  • Tiwa Savage

  • Andrea Bocelli

  • Paloma Faith

  • Lang Lang

  • Nicole Scherzinger

  • Olly Murs

  • Pete Tong

  • Steve Winwood

  • Vula

  • Jerub

  • Sir Bryn Terfel

  • Freya Ridings

  • Alexis Ffrench and winner of The Piano, Lucy

Bollywood star Sonam Kapoor will also deliver a spoken word performance.

When is the coronation concert at Windsor Castle?

The coronation concert will take place on the East Lawn of Windsor Castle from 8pm. This is the first time a concert has been held here.

If you weren't lucky enough to get a ticket, you can catch all the action on BBC One and BBC iPlayer, or listen to it on BBC Radio 2 and BBC Sounds at 8pm.
